Our ITLS + SPERC faculty & students, along with amazing IDRPP staff, wrapped up the year with a co-design game called Route to Success!
Teams built routes and tackled roadblocks to help students with disabilities reach their post-school goals.
Collaboration, creativity, and a whole lot of heart went into this final session with our school district partners!

Chasity, a PhD student at ITLS , received an honorable mention from the prestigious NSF Graduate Research Fellowship Program (GRFP) 🌟. Her innovative research explores how teachers and young students can become teammates in navigating generative AI, with a focus on empowering students to think critically and reflect on how they use AI tools. She believes students bring valuable expertise to the table and should be active, informed participants in the tech they use. 💡👩‍🏫👧

For those interested in applying, Chasity recommends attending the NSF GRFP workshop series at USU 🏫, which provides mentorship and regular feedback. ✍️ She also encourages starting early when asking for letters of recommendation. While the GRFP isn’t a dissertation fellowship, it offers broad support throughout a student’s graduate journey 🎓✨
